bermanMorris Berman had a dream: to establish a lecture series featuring outstanding photojournalists sharing their knowledge and skills with aspiring students.

When Berman joined the National Press Photographers Foundation (NPPF) board of trustees he proposed and funded The Morris Berman Lecture Series to accomplish that goal.  The NPPF created the Morris Berman Lecture Series to fulfill his vision. Digital video and the Internet will allow his dream to be shared with audiences worldwide.

Through Berman’s generosity, NPPF will provide funding to bring talented visual journalists to college and university journalism programs throughout the country.  As part of the learning process, students will produce a storytelling video of the lecture and events surrounding the speaker’s visit that will be posted on the NPPF website.

Berman was a former National Press Photographers Association (NPPA) president, one of its founders and long-time member.  He attended all NPPA conventions until his death Sun City, Ariz., in 2002.
